Abstract:
This paper describes the design of an innovative linear accelerator image-guided radiosurgery(IGRS)device,which is based on a composite twofold rotary gantry structure.The paper discusses five aspects of the innovative device:its overall composition,the safety net space created by the accelerator radiation head as it rotates around the patient's longitudinal axis,the non-coplanar spherical coverage in the direction of the incidence angle for quasi-4π delivery,the structural features of the composite twofold rotary gantry,and the processes of treatment planning and implementation.It elaborates on the device's manufacturing feasibility,safety,effectiveness,accuracy,and efficiency.The conclusion is that this innovative device design holds significant development value and market promotion potential.
